Rajasthan Royals (RR) vs. Gujarat Titans (GT) will take place in IPL Match 47 on April 28, 2025, at 7:30 PM IST at Sawai Mansingh Stadium, Jaipur. This preview will look into the head-to-head records and key player match-ups, as well as previous meetings, to provide some context for this exciting match-up.

There have been many great battles in the RR-GT rivalry, with GT recently having the upper hand in most meetings. Below are matches of significance, including their most recent IPL 2025 match:
IPL 2025, Match 23 (April 9, 2025)—Ahmedabad
GT scored a formidable 196/5, with Sai Sudharsan scoring 82 off 52 balls and Shubman Gill making 44 in 31 balls. RR's chase faltered very early; Yashasvi Jaiswal scored 29, and captain Sanju Samson scored 31; neither could build stretches of runs against GT's disciplined bowling attack. Prasidh Krishna (3/24) and Rashid Khan (2/19) cleaned up RR's batting effort and held them to only 138. Sudharsan had a magnificent innings and, supported by GT's aggressive bowling, invested and was the Player of the Match. This match reinforced GT's dominant streak over RR and their ability to set and chase big totals.
IPL 2024, Match 24 (April 10, 2024)—Jaipur
GT set a great score to chase at 196/3, with Shubman Gill powering 72 off 44 balls and Sai Sudharsan holding strong for 76 off 48 balls. RR's chase boasted Joss Buttler's explosive 89 off 54 balls, and Riyan Parag scored 48, and Shimron Hetmyer (18* off 7) helped RR chase and ultimately win on the last ball, with Hetmyer going ballistic at the end of the innings whilst Rashid Khan was squeezed for a tight 1/29. RR chased the target on the last ball, with Hetmyer’s late blitz earning him Player of the Match. This thrilling win marked RR’s only victory over GT, highlighting their ability to chase big totals at home under pressure.

IPL 2022, Qualifier 1 (May 24, 2022) —Kolkata
GT posted a score of 188/6, led by an unbeaten knock of 68 off 38 from David Miller and Hardik Pandya with 40 off 27 balls. RR pursued the target, Jos Buttler scoring 89 off 56 balls for RR, but GT's bowlers, led by Rashid Khan (1/15) and Mohammed Shami (2/32), held their nerve into evening RR at 182/6. Miller's match-winning innings earned him the Player of the Match award, and GT showcased they can find composure under pressure, which is a quality required for playoff cricket, advancing them to the IPL 2022 final.
